Bitget API enables tracking of copy trading order history

Cryptocurrency exchange Bitget has introduced a new Application Programming Interface (API) enabling users to track their copy trading order history. The new interface functionality is specifically designed for investors utilizing Bitget's copy trading services.

The API allows users to retrieve and review their past trades, including details such as buy and sell prices, filled quantities, and realized profits or losses. The interface also supports fetching historical data for specific trading pairs, such as BTCUSDT.

Users can refine their queries by specifying time ranges, ID numbers, or a particular number of orders per request. The API provides granular details for each trade, including the trading pair, realized PnL (Profit and Loss), and the number of followers for that particular order.

Bitget states that this data enhances trading transparency and assists users in analyzing the effectiveness of their trading strategies. Information is accessible in real-time via API calls, with a rate limit of ten requests per second per user ID.
